Full Journal pdf2002-05-11 House Journal Page 3550 CONCUR IN SENATE AMENDMENTS HB 405 Representative James moved and asked unanimous consent that the House consider the Senate message (page 3508) on the following at this time: HOUSE BILL NO. 405 "An Act relating to the prosecution of criminal offenses committed on or against ferries and other watercraft owned or operated by the state; and providing for an effective date." and SENATE CS FOR HOUSE BILL NO. 405(JUD) "An Act relating to the prosecution of criminal offenses committed on or against aircraft owned or operated by the state or ferries and other watercraft owned or operated by the state; and providing for an effective date." (SCR 35 - title change resolution) There being no objection, it was so ordered. Representative James moved that the House concur in the Senate amendment to HB 405, thus adopting SCS HB 405(JUD), and recommended that the members vote yes. The question being: "Shall the House concur in the Senate amendment to HB 405?" The roll was taken with the following result: SCS HB 405(JUD) Concur YEAS: 34 NAYS: 0 EXCUSED: 1 ABSENT: 5 Yeas: Berkowitz, Bunde, Chenault, Cissna, Coghill, Crawford, Davies, Dyson, Fate, Foster, Green, Guess, Harris, Hayes, Hudson, James, Joule, Kapsner, Kerttula, Kohring, Kookesh, Kott, Lancaster, Masek, Meyer, Morgan, Mulder, Murkowski, Porter, Rokeberg, Scalzi, Whitaker, Williams, Wilson
